Best Time to Visit Australia

Australia is a year-round destination, but the best time to enjoy this Australia multi centre holiday depends on your preferred weather and travel style. With Melbourne, Gold Coast, and Sydney each offering slightly different climates, the most comfortable and balanced time to visit is during spring (September to November) and autumn (March to May). These seasons bring pleasant temperatures, fewer crowds, and ideal conditions for exploring cities, coastlines, and natural attractions.

Summer (December to February) is perfect for a lively, beach-focused escape, especially on the Gold Coast and in Sydney, though it comes with higher temperatures and peak-season crowds. Winter (June to August) offers a quieter, more relaxed experience, with cooler city weather but mild conditions on the Gold Coast. How long are the flights between Melbourne, Gold Coast, and Sydney?

Domestic flights are typically 1.5 to 2 hours, making inter-city travel quick and convenient compared to the long distances covered.

Is jet lag a concern when travelling from the UK to Australia?

Yes, due to the time difference, you may experience jet lag initially. However, the itinerary begins with a relatively relaxed first day in Melbourne, allowing you to adjust comfortably.

What kind of weather variations should I expect across the three cities?

Melbourne can be slightly cooler and more unpredictable, Sydney offers mild and pleasant conditions, while the Gold Coast is typically warmer and more tropical—giving you a diverse climate experience in one trip.
